Folger Theatre: William Shakespeare’s MACBETH

Where: Folger Shakespeare Library

Date: 2008-02-28 20:00:00

Type:

Incited by the witches’ prophecy and his ambitious wife, Macbeth journeys into the heart of darkness in a quest for the throne. Menace and magic surround Shakespeare’s chilling Scottish tragedy. Conceived and directed by Teller and Aaron Posner. Magic designed by Teller (of Penn & Teller). With Ian Merrill Peakes as Macbeth and Kate Eastwood Norris as Lady Macbeth. February 28-April 6. Kathleen Madigan

Where: GW Lisner Auditorium

Date: 2008-01-19 20:00:00

Type:

Saturday January 19th, 2008 the funniest woman in all of comedy descends upon GW/Lisner Auditorium for a night of unmatched hilarity. Kathleen Madigan is one of the most popular headliners in the country and now is your chance to see her live. An American Comedy Award winner as Best Female Stand-Up, her accessible and unpretentious style has earned her a devoted and growing following. Her standup specials on HBO and Comedy Central haved earned rave reviews and her latest CD/DVD "In Other Words" is one of the most downloaded comedy albums of 2006-2007. She is a regular guest on "The Tonight Show with Jay Leno", "The Late Show with David Letterman", VH-1, E!, and CNN. She is a mainstay on Comedy Central where she recently debuted a new one-hour special and appeared on The World Stands Up, USO Comedy Tour, The World Comedy Tour, and Comedy Central Presents. Kathleen recently served as a talent scout on NBC's "Last Comic Standing" and is the host of her own weekly show on Sirius Radio Networks, "The Kathleen Madigan Show". She is the only 5ft 2inch Mid-Missouri Hoop Shoot Champion in recorded history. Jay Leno - "One of America's funniest female comics." Lewis Black - "The funniest woman in America."
